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b ground beef or sausage
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 28 oz canned diced tomatoes (fire-roasted preferred)
- 4 cups beef broth
- 8 oz lasagna noodles, broken into pieces
- 1 cup ricotta cheese
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 2 tsp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large pot over medium heat, add a splash of olive oil and sauté the diced onion until soft (3-5 minutes). Add minced garlic and stir until fragrant.
- Crumble in the ground meat and cook until browned.
- Pour in canned diced tomatoes and beef broth; stir to combine.
- Add broken lasagna noodles and bring to a gentle boil. Reduce heat and simmer for about 10-12 minutes until noodles are tender.
- Remove from heat, fold in ricotta cheese until creamy, then sprinkle mozzarella on top and cover until melted.
- Serve hot, garnished with fresh basil if desired.
